1

Dojo で拡張グリッドを使用しており、「元に戻す」機能を実装したいと考えています。たとえば、セルを編集した後、行を追加/削除した後、ユーザーはそのアクションを元に戻すことができるはずです。

開始する方法の指針はありますか?

ありがとう!

4

2 に答える 2

1

この Comand History パターンからインスピレーションを得られるかもしれません: https://gist.github.com/c210c0344ca4d4bdfacb

DataGrid のアクションについては、何をすべきかを知っていると思います。「元に戻すメカニズム」について尋ねているだけです :)

これが役立つことを願っています。私はしばらくそれを使用してきましたが、うまく機能しています

于 2012-09-24T07:13:54.337 に答える
0

編集する前に、グリッドストアを取得して変数に保存します。元に戻すボタン/リンクをクリックしたら、保存した古いストアでグリッドストアを設定します。

于 2012-09-24T09:57:50.737 に答える